A parallel multi-objective imperialist competitive algorithm to solve the load offloading problem in mobile cloud computing

被引:0
|
作者
Sara Alipour
Hamid Saadatfar
Mahdi Khazaie Poor
机构
[1] Islamic Azad University,Computer Engineering Department, Birjand Branch
[2] University of Birjand,Department of Computer Engineering
来源
关键词
Cloud computing; Mobile cloud computing; Load offloading; Task scheduling; Imperialist competitive algorithm; Parallel algorithm;
D O I
暂无
中图分类号
学科分类号
摘要
Cloud computing is a modern architecture for performing complex and immense processes. It consists of configurable computational resource sets that communicate with each other through communication networks. With the advent of the cloud computing architecture and increasing its applications for mobile devices, the growth rate of mobile data has proliferated exponentially. Consequently, processing the tasks of mobile users has become difficult due to the limitations of these devices, such as low computing power and low capacity. Therefore, the idea of mobile cloud computing (MCC) for mobile devices using cloud-based storage and computing resources was introduced. In MCC, processing information is transferred from the user's mobile devices to the cloud servers. This process is known as the tasks offloading and scheduling of mobile users. In this case, the task execution time, CPU power consumption, network bandwidth, and task allocation time must be specified. Due to many tasks and different resources, the process of task offloading and scheduling is considered a challenging subject in the field of MCC. Therefore, in this paper, a multi-objective parallel imperialist competitive algorithm (MPICA) is proposed. The main objective of this parallel algorithm is to reduce the algorithm's execution time for searching the problem space, reducing processing time, reducing energy consumption, and improving load balance. The simulation results of the proposed algorithm represent that the parallelization of the imperialist competitive algorithm (ICA) has a significant effect on reducing the execution time of the algorithm. In general, the proposed algorithm performs better than the state-of-the-art algorithms based on the proposed criteria.
引用
收藏
页码:18905 / 18932
页数:27
相关论文
共 50 条
  • [21] Multi-objective hybrid genetic algorithm for task scheduling problem in cloud computing
    Pirozmand, Poria
    Hosseinabadi, Ali Asghar Rahmani
    Farrokhzad, Maedeh
    Sadeghilalimi, Mehdi
    Mirkamali, Seyedsaeid
    Slowik, Adam
    NEURAL COMPUTING & APPLICATIONS, 2021, 33 (19): : 13075 - 13088
  • [22] An improved multi-objective imperialist competitive algorithm for surgical case scheduling problem with switching and preparation times
    Yu, Hui
    Li, Jun-qing
    Chen, Xiao-long
    Niu, Wei
    Sang, Hong-yan
    CLUSTER COMPUTING-THE JOURNAL OF NETWORKS SOFTWARE TOOLS AND APPLICATIONS, 2022, 25 (05): : 3591 - 3616
  • [23] An improved multi-objective imperialist competitive algorithm for surgical case scheduling problem with switching and preparation times
    Hui Yu
    Jun-qing Li
    Xiao-long Chen
    Wei Niu
    Hong-yan Sang
    Cluster Computing, 2022, 25 : 3591 - 3616
  • [24] Mobile edge computing offloading scheme based on improved multi-objective immune cloning algorithm
    Zhu, Si-feng
    Cai, Jiang-hao
    Sun, En-lin
    WIRELESS NETWORKS, 2023, 29 (04) : 1737 - 1750
  • [25] Mobile edge computing offloading scheme based on improved multi-objective immune cloning algorithm
    Si-feng Zhu
    Jiang-hao Cai
    En-lin Sun
    Wireless Networks, 2023, 29 : 1737 - 1750
  • [26] Hybridizing a multi-objective simulated annealing algorithm with a multi-objective evolutionary algorithm to solve a multi-objective project scheduling problem
    Yannibelli, Virginia
    Amandi, Analia
    EXPERT SYSTEMS WITH APPLICATIONS, 2013, 40 (07) : 2421 - 2434
  • [27] Multi-Objective Decision-Making for Mobile Cloud Offloading: A Survey
    Wu, Huaming
    IEEE ACCESS, 2018, 6 : 3962 - 3976
  • [28] Multi-objective Optimization for Computation Offloading in Mobile-edge Computing
    Liu, Liqing
    Chang, Zheng
    Guo, Xijuan
    Ristaniemi, Tapani
    2017 IEEE SYMPOSIUM ON COMPUTERS AND COMMUNICATIONS (ISCC), 2017, : 832 - 837
  • [29] Multi-objective Optimization of Orbit Transfer Trajectory Using Imperialist Competitive Algorithm
    Shirazi, Abolfazl
    2017 IEEE AEROSPACE CONFERENCE, 2017,
  • [30] Multi-Objective Modified Imperialist Competitive Algorithm for Brushless DC Motor Optimization
    Sharifi, MohammadAli
    Mojallali, Hamed
    IETE JOURNAL OF RESEARCH, 2019, 65 (01) : 96 - 103